San Jose, CA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en San Jose?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en San Jose | $2,852 | $972 | $5,625 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en San Jose | $3,519 | $1,000 | $9,081 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en San Jose | $4,416 | $995 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en San Jose | $5,213 | $1,460 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en San Jose | $7,886 | $1,300 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en San Jose | $17,064 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re San Jose
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en San Jose?
Actualmente hay 3,548 Apartamentos Estudios en San Jose con alquileres que van desde $972 hasta $5,625, con un precio medio de $2,852.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en San Jose?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en San Jose varian entre $1,000 y $9,081 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,519
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en San Jose?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en San Jose van desde $995 hasta $13,006.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,416
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en San Jose?
En estos momentos hay 1,717 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en San Jose en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,460 y $13,430 - con una media de $5,213 para el lugar.
